Scope
GB 19079.12-2013 is the English-translated version of 体育场所开放条件与技术要求 第12部分:伞翼滑翔场所.
GB 19079.12-2013 is the Chinese national standard on operation conditions and technical requirements for gymnasium and playground - part 12: hanggliding and paragliding place, in the field of domestic and commercial equipment, entertainment, sport. It carries no /T suffix, which in the Chinese system means compliance is mandatory: a product or a practice within its scope has to meet it to be lawfully made, sold or carried out in China. It was issued on 31 December 2013 by the General Administration of Quality Supervision, Inspection and Quarantine of the People's Republic of China; Standardization Administration of China, and has been in force since 1 December 2014. Classification: ICS 97.220, CCS Y55. 4 Qualifying
Hang gliding technical guidance personnel, technical guides and paragliding paramotor technical instructors should hold a relevant National Vocational Qualifications Certificate before taking. 5 places, facilities and conditions
5.1 hang gliding site
5.1.1 takeoff surface should be smooth, solid surface, length not less than 20m, a width of not less than 20m, the slope is not greater than 40 °, the peripheral clearance open No obstacle.
5.1.2 The landing site should be flat, open, not less than the length of 150m, a width of not less than 80m, the peripheral clearance without obstacles.
5.2 paragliding site
5.2.1 takeoff surface should be smooth, length not less than 30m, a width of not less than 20m, the slope is not greater than 40 °, the peripheral clearance without obstacles.
5.2.2 The landing site should be flat, open, length not less than 50m, a width of not less than 50m, the peripheral clearance without obstacles.
5.3 paramotor site Takeoff and landing site should be flat, open, surrounding clearance without obstacles. Wheel paramotor field length should be not less than 150m, width should be Not less than 80m; footed paramotor field length should be not less than 100m, a width of not less than 50m.
5.4 Facilities and Equipment
5.4.1 shall wireless communications equipment.
5.4.2 Takeoff and landing field should wind speed and direction measuring device.
5.4.3 rescue vehicles should be equipped with emergency drugs and equipment.
5.4.4 site close to the water should be water rescue equipment.
5.4.5 hang gliding, paragliding, paramotor parachute and equipment shall obtain the quality certificate of inspection.
5.4.6 Public instructions should be consistent with the identification GB/T 10001.1 requirements.
6 Security
6.1 should establish and improve the safe production responsibility system for posts, rescue and safety management systems, facilities and equipment maintenance system.
6.2 should develop plans for severe weather and emergency incidents.
6.3 shall be provided "Flight Safety" and safety warning prominently.
6.4 hang gliding, paragliding, paramotor place should be equipped with at least two corresponding technical guidance personnel.
6.5 No person shall be qualified to obtain flight technical guidance personnel with a fly. Day publicity due to weather conditions
6.7 hang gliding, paragliding, paramotor places employees induction should wear clearly marked.
6.8 Management and use of hazardous materials shall comply with the relevant provisions of the State.
